Strip Mode v.s. Page mode -- HELP!
How can I change between what is called "strip mode" in Noteflight, that is, the score appears as if on a horizontal scroll (see attachment), and "page mode" (again as Noteflight calls it) where the score appears as if in a book or folio?
I tried searching "strip mode" and "page mode" in the handbook an also hunted through the menus in search of something that might do it but in vain. This seems like it should be kinda basic but I am new to Musescore so am probably over looking the obvious. I have a score I need to print and it is in "strip mode" which is unusable as far as printing is concerned.

Open a score, after then you will find little menus in the lower right corner, one probably says "Page view". Click it, a dropdown menu offers "Page view, Continous View (horizontal), Continous View (vertical)". Choose "Continous View (horizontal".
